Fixing Common Frigidaire Refrigerator Issues

Frigidaire refrigerators are known for their durability and reliability, but like any appliance, they can sometimes experience problems. Luckily, many common Frigidaire refrigerator issues can be simply fixed at home with a little bit of troubleshooting.

Here are some tips to help you pinpoint and correct common Frigidaire refrigerator problems:

  • Check the power source: Make sure the refrigerator is plugged in properly and that the outlet is working.
  • Scrutinize the door gaskets: Dirty or damaged seals can cause the refrigerator to lose cold air. Clean them with a mild detergent and water, or replace them if necessary.
  • Pay attention to the thermostat: If the thermostat is set too high, the refrigerator may not cool properly. Adjust the thermostat to the recommended setting.
  • Hear for unusual clicks: Strange noises can indicate a problem with the cooling system.

If you are unable to resolve the issue yourself, it is best to call a qualified appliance repair technician.

Extend the Life of Your Frigidaire: Essential Maintenance Tips

Keeping your Frigidaire refrigerator running smoothly for years to come requires a little bit of regular maintenance. While these appliances are built to last, taking proactive steps can help prevent costly repairs and ensure optimal performance.

Start by disinfecting the interior and exterior regularly with a mild detergent and warm water. Pay close attention to gaskets, as these can accumulate dirt and debris, affecting their effectiveness.

Additionally, examine the condenser coils located at the back of the refrigerator for dust buildup. Removing this residue can boost airflow and effectiveness. Don't forget to swap air filters according to get more info the manufacturer's recommendations.

Finally, monitor your refrigerator's temperature periodically using a thermometer placed inside. Adjusting the thermostat as needed can maintain proper chilling. By following these simple maintenance tips, you can lengthen the life of your Frigidaire and enjoy its reliable performance for years to come.

Maintaining Your Frigidaire Refrigerator Clean and Fresh

A clean refrigerator is a happy refrigerator! Regular maintenance of your Frigidaire appliance helps to keep your food fresher and prevents unpleasant stink. Start by removing all items from the fridge and giving it a thorough wipe down with a solution of warm water and dish soap. Don't forget to clean the bins and any removable parts. For stubborn marks, try using a paste of baking soda and water. After cleaning, dry everything fully before putting your food items back in.
